    Hover Ace in Surround

    Hover Ace ... its on the Matrox web page for games with upcoming support ...
    Out of the box it doesn't work in Surround ... but ... if you ...
    Run - regedit -
    Under HKEY_CLASSES_USER - Software - GSCGameWorld - tntEngine - KernelApp

    Change these two lines from there default settings as follows...

    CreationHeight - change data to .... 768
    CreationWidth - change data to .... 3072

    It then works great in Surround ... If you like racing and combat ... you will probably enjoy it.
